The Wilton House sculptures constituted one of the largest and most celebrated collections of ancient art in Europe, formed around the late 1710s and 1720s by Thomas Herbert, the eccentric 8th Earl of Pembroke. Lavishly illustrated with specially commissioned photographs, this catalogue offers the first comprehensive publication of the collection.Publisher: ArchaeopressIllustration(s): 14 figures and 154 plates in full colour throughoutNumber of pages: 438Publication date: 2020Dimensions: 241 x 313 x 45Cover type: HardbackEditor(s): Peter (Director / Professor of Ancient Art, Classical Art Research Centre / University of Oxford) Stewart
